Included in the Adult Learning Disability Care service

Learning disability care is tailored and may include:

  • Support with daily routines and life skills
  • Personal care where required
  • Help with appointments, education or work
  • Meal planning, cooking and nutrition support
  • Social engagement and community access
  • Medication support
  • Emotional reassurance and confidence-building
  • Support with transitions or changes
